Output 8820dbbcd2f4fca4ea2457ea139c413d5e1a5c7e469c1449d71dabc14079806c: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 148cfbe7f42c760b39af2eae8eb61496177fa4c5 OP_EQUALVERIFY OP_CHECKSIG
address
12sfQaUmjZPabAaTzPLvjDmBD8n6wMX4Ep
transaction
8820dbbcd2f4fca4ea2457ea139c413d5e1a5c7e469c1449d71dabc14079806c
spent
true